Optimiza circuitos con algebra booleana en arquitectura
En el campo de la arquitectura de computadoras, la optimización de circuitos es un tema clave para lograr un rendimiento óptimo. Una herramienta importante para lograr esto es el álgebra booleana, que permite simplificar y optimizar los circuitos.
En este artículo, exploraremos cómo utilizar el álgebra booleana para optimizar circuitos en arquitectura de computadoras. Comenzaremos con una introducción al álgebra booleana y cómo se aplica en la arquitectura de computadoras. Luego, discutiremos cómo se pueden simplificar las expresiones booleanas para reducir la complejidad de los circuitos. También veremos cómo se pueden utilizar las tablas de verdad para simplificar las expresiones booleanas.
¿Qué es el álgebra booleana?
El álgebra booleana es una rama de las matemáticas que se enfoca en el estudio de las operaciones lógicas y las expresiones booleanas. Las operaciones lógicas son aquellas que se realizan sobre valores booleanos (verdadero o falso) y se utilizan para modelar el comportamiento de los circuitos digitales.
En la arquitectura de computadoras, el álgebra booleana se utiliza para diseñar y optimizar circuitos digitales. Los circuitos digitales utilizan operaciones lógicas para procesar información en forma binaria (1 o 0). Por lo tanto, el álgebra booleana es una herramienta clave para diseñar y optimizar los circuitos digitales.
¿Cómo se aplica el álgebra booleana en la arquitectura de computadoras?
En la arquitectura de computadoras, el álgebra booleana se utiliza para diseñar y optimizar circuitos digitales. Los circuitos digitales están compuestos por puertas lógicas, que son dispositivos electrónicos que realizan operaciones lógicas en las señales binarias.
Las puertas lógicas se utilizan para construir circuitos más complejos, como sumadores, multiplicadores y memorias. Estos circuitos se utilizan en la CPU, la memoria y los dispositivos de entrada y salida de una computadora.
El álgebra booleana se utiliza para simplificar y optimizar las expresiones booleanas que describen el comportamiento de los circuitos digitales. Al simplificar las expresiones booleanas, se pueden reducir el número de puertas lógicas necesarias para implementar un circuito, lo que mejora el rendimiento y reduce los costos.
¿Cómo se simplifican las expresiones booleanas?
Las expresiones booleanas se pueden simplificar utilizando las leyes de álgebra booleana. Las leyes de álgebra booleana son reglas que describen cómo se pueden transformar las expresiones booleanas sin cambiar su equivalencia.
Algunas de las leyes de álgebra booleana más comunes son:
- Leyes de identidad: A + 0 = A y A * 1 = A
- Leyes de negación: A + ~A = 1 y A * ~A = 0
- Leyes de distribución: A + B * C = (A + B) * (A + C) y A * (B + C) = A * B + A * C
- Leyes de asociación: (A + B) + C = A + (B + C) y (A * B) * C = A * (B * C)
Al aplicar estas leyes, se pueden simplificar las expresiones booleanas para reducir el número de puertas lógicas necesarias para implementar un circuito.
¿Cómo se utilizan las tablas de verdad para simplificar las expresiones booleanas?
Las tablas de verdad se utilizan para simplificar las expresiones booleanas al mostrar todas las combinaciones posibles de entradas y salidas para una expresión booleana dada. Al estudiar estas combinaciones, se pueden identificar patrones y simplificar la expresión booleana.
Por ejemplo, si se tiene la expresión booleana A * B + A * ~B, se puede construir una tabla de verdad para mostrar todas las combinaciones posibles de entradas y salidas para esta expresión:
A | B | A * B + A * ~B |
---|---|---|
0 | 0 | 0 |
0 | 1 | 0 |
1 | 0 | 1 |
1 | 1 | 1 |
Al analizar esta tabla, se puede ver que la expresión booleana se puede simplificar a A, ya que B y ~B se cancelan mutuamente cuando se multiplican. Por lo tanto, la expresión booleana se puede implementar con una sola puerta lógica AND en lugar de dos.
Conclusión
La optimización de circuitos es un tema clave en la arquitectura de computadoras, y el álgebra booleana es una herramienta importante para lograr esto. Al simplificar las expresiones booleanas, se pueden reducir el número de puertas lógicas necesarias para implementar un circuito, lo que mejora el rendimiento y reduce los costos. Las tablas de verdad son una herramienta útil para simplificar las expresiones booleanas al mostrar todas las combinaciones posibles de entradas y salidas.
Preguntas frecuentes
¿Qué es una puerta lógica?
Una puerta lógica es un dispositivo electrónico que realiza una operación lógica en las señales binarias. Las puertas lógicas se utilizan para construir circuitos más complejos, como sumadores, multiplicadores y memorias.
¿Qué son las leyes de álgebra booleana?
Las leyes de álgebra booleana son reglas que describen cómo se pueden transformar las expresiones booleanas sin cambiar su equivalencia.
¿Qué es una tabla de verdad?
Una tabla de verdad es una tabla que muestra todas las combinaciones posibles de entradas y salidas para una expresión booleana dada.
¿Por qué es importante la optimización de circuitos en la arquitectura de computadoras?
La optimización de circuitos es importante en la arquitectura de computadoras porque puede mejorar el rendimiento y reducir los costos. Al simplificar las expresiones booleanas, se pueden reducir el número de puertas lógicas necesarias para implementar un circuito, lo que mejora el rendimiento y reduce los costos.
Deja una respuesta